From aba9c3a3921662bdb7887628ff568ad3c9c25a99 Mon Sep 17 00:00:00 2001 From: xl Date: Fri, 17 Nov 2023 09:29:29 +0800 Subject: [PATCH] eee --- src/Base/Controller.php | 35 +++-------------------------------- 1 file changed, 3 insertions(+), 32 deletions(-) diff --git a/src/Base/Controller.php b/src/Base/Controller.php index 998aaa4..6572b25 100644 --- a/src/Base/Controller.php +++ b/src/Base/Controller.php @@ -7,19 +7,15 @@ namespace Kiri\Router\Base; use Kiri; use Kiri\Router\Response; use Kiri\Router\Request; -use Psr\Container\ContainerExceptionInterface; use Psr\Container\ContainerInterface; -use Psr\Container\NotFoundExceptionInterface; use Psr\Log\LoggerInterface; use Psr\Http\Message\RequestInterface; use Psr\Http\Message\ResponseInterface; use Kiri\Di\Inject\Container; -use Kiri\Error\StdoutLogger; /** * Class WebController * @package Kiri\Web - * @property-read LoggerInterface $logger */ abstract class Controller { @@ -47,25 +43,10 @@ abstract class Controller /** - * @return StdoutLogger - * @throws ContainerExceptionInterface - * @throws NotFoundExceptionInterface + * @var LoggerInterface */ - protected function getLogger(): StdoutLogger - { - return $this->container->get(LoggerInterface::class); - } - - - /** - * @param string $name - * @return mixed - */ - public function __get(string $name) - { - // TODO: Implement __get() method. - return $this->{'get' . ucfirst($name)}(); - } + #[Container(LoggerInterface::class)] + public LoggerInterface $logger; /** @@ -77,14 +58,4 @@ abstract class Controller return true; } - - /** - * @param Response $response - * @return void - */ - public function afterAction(ResponseInterface $response): void - { - } - - }